二、歷史沿革
蘇黎世聯(lián)邦理工學(xué)院由瑞士聯(lián)邦于1854年成立,并于1855年開(kāi)始作為一個(gè)技術(shù)專(zhuān)科學(xué)校授課。最初其由建筑,土木工程,機(jī)械工程,化學(xué)和林業(yè)等六個(gè)學(xué)院以及一個(gè)整合數(shù)學(xué)、自然科學(xué)、文學(xué)、社會(huì)科學(xué)及政治的機(jī)構(gòu)組成。ETH是一所聯(lián)邦大學(xué),直屬于瑞士聯(lián)邦政府。建立聯(lián)邦制大學(xué)的決定在當(dāng)時(shí)受到了很大程度的打壓,自由派人士向政府施壓希望建立“聯(lián)邦大學(xué)”,而保守派人士希望所有的大學(xué)都以州為單位,以避免加劇自由派人士向其施加的壓力。1905年到1908年間,時(shí)任瑞士總統(tǒng)Jér?me Franel促使ETH改組成為一所真正的大學(xué)并有權(quán)利賦予博士學(xué)位。1911年被賦予現(xiàn)有的名稱(chēng)“Eidgen?ssische Technische Hochschule”。

建筑領(lǐng)域(建筑系)
蘇黎世理工學(xué)院是瑞士在技術(shù)科學(xué)和自然科學(xué)領(lǐng)域領(lǐng)先的高等教育機(jī)構(gòu),已在最高的國(guó)際水準(zhǔn)層面上證明了自己。其多學(xué)科和跨學(xué)科指向以及世界范圍內(nèi)的廣泛聯(lián)系確保了蘇黎世理工學(xué)院有能力在可持續(xù)發(fā)展框架內(nèi)集中研究幾個(gè)主要的方面,有能力成為商業(yè)、政治和社會(huì)可信賴(lài)的合作伙伴。
在此語(yǔ)境下,建筑系是建筑領(lǐng)域世界最受好評(píng)的院系之一。在高質(zhì)量教學(xué)和突出研究成果兩個(gè)方面,蘇黎世理工學(xué)院建筑系都具有舉足輕重的地位。建筑系在教學(xué)和研究領(lǐng)域長(zhǎng)期建立起來(lái)的方法代表了一種悠久的傳統(tǒng),體現(xiàn)在靈活的可以與各個(gè)機(jī)構(gòu)緊密協(xié)作的設(shè)計(jì)室結(jié)構(gòu)中,并且作為全面的開(kāi)放課程,這種方法在建筑系學(xué)士和碩士學(xué)習(xí)的所有階段都可以被體驗(yàn)。
作為瑞士建筑傳統(tǒng)最重要的基石,建筑領(lǐng)域的教育在教學(xué)人員學(xué)術(shù)的指導(dǎo)同實(shí)際建筑活動(dòng)的富有成效的結(jié)合中獲得了成功。在建筑系教學(xué)的核心意義中,教職人員在教學(xué)實(shí)踐中獲得的經(jīng)驗(yàn)有著悠久的傳統(tǒng),可追溯到蘇黎世理工學(xué)院建筑學(xué)院的第一位主任兼職知識(shí)建筑師和理論家戈特弗里德·森佩爾那里。
教學(xué)設(shè)計(jì)和建設(shè)的核心動(dòng)力來(lái)源于建筑實(shí)踐和室內(nèi)研究。建筑實(shí)踐遇到的問(wèn)題及其在建筑環(huán)境語(yǔ)境下的驗(yàn)證,連同從基本研究中獲得的知識(shí)一起,構(gòu)成了建筑學(xué)教育不可分割的主題。

生物系
生物系是蘇黎世理工學(xué)院16個(gè)院系之一,分為五個(gè)單獨(dú)的機(jī)構(gòu)和七個(gè)獨(dú)立的教授職位。它們負(fù)責(zé)研究生物學(xué)的各個(gè)方面,比如生物化學(xué)、結(jié)構(gòu)生物學(xué)、分子與細(xì)胞生物學(xué)、微生物學(xué)、分子健康科學(xué)、系統(tǒng)生物學(xué)和植物生物學(xué)等等。為了澄清生物學(xué)的一些基本問(wèn)題,會(huì)用到各種實(shí)驗(yàn)系統(tǒng)。生物系內(nèi)部的研究圍繞結(jié)構(gòu)與功能的關(guān)系展開(kāi),在生物系統(tǒng)的各個(gè)層面上進(jìn)行研究。這方面的例子包括生物分子及其配體之間的依賴(lài)性;生物分子與細(xì)胞結(jié)構(gòu)之間的依賴(lài)性;細(xì)胞、組織與完整生物體功能之間的檢測(cè)過(guò)程。

五、著名校友
約翰·馮·諾伊曼,數(shù)學(xué)家,對(duì)數(shù)學(xué)、物理、經(jīng)濟(jì)學(xué)、計(jì)算機(jī)科學(xué)等都做出過(guò)巨大貢獻(xiàn)。
曼洛頓·馬克,發(fā)明第一臺(tái)凈水設(shè)備,被稱(chēng)為凈水設(shè)備之父,世界健康飲水標(biāo)準(zhǔn)制定者,被歐盟各國(guó)一致采納并完善沿用至今。
格奧爾格·康托爾,數(shù)學(xué)家,集合論的創(chuàng)始人。
雅克·赫爾佐格,建筑師,建筑學(xué)界最高獎(jiǎng)普利茲克獎(jiǎng)獲得者。
皮埃爾·德梅隆,建筑師,建筑學(xué)界最高獎(jiǎng)普利茲克獎(jiǎng)獲得者。
圣地亞哥·卡拉特拉瓦,世界著名建筑師。
克里斯蒂安·諾伯格-舒爾茨,世界著名建筑理論家。
羅伯特·馬拉爾,世界著名結(jié)構(gòu)工程師。
華人
周培源,蘇黎世聯(lián)邦理工學(xué)院博士后。理論物理學(xué)家、流體力學(xué)家,歷任北京大學(xué)物理系教授、校長(zhǎng),中國(guó)科學(xué)院院士。
湯德全,蘇黎世聯(lián)邦理工學(xué)院博士。礦山機(jī)電領(lǐng)域著名專(zhuān)家和奠基者,歷任同濟(jì)大學(xué)、中國(guó)礦業(yè)學(xué)院教授,中國(guó)工程院院士。
朱英龍,蘇黎世聯(lián)邦理工學(xué)院博士。臺(tái)灣企業(yè)家,曾兼任臺(tái)灣大學(xué)教授。
吳啟迪,蘇黎世聯(lián)邦理工學(xué)院博士。智能控制專(zhuān)家,歷任同濟(jì)大學(xué)教授、校長(zhǎng)、中華人民共和國(guó)教育部副部長(zhǎng)。
許靖華,蘇黎世聯(lián)邦理工學(xué)院教授。地質(zhì)學(xué)家,歷任該學(xué)院地球科學(xué)院院長(zhǎng)、地質(zhì)研究所所長(zhǎng)。
李靜海,蘇黎世聯(lián)邦理工學(xué)院博士后。中國(guó)科學(xué)院院士,中國(guó)科學(xué)院副院長(zhǎng)。
